“Strategic Considerations for a Career as an Independent Documentary Producer”
Roland Ballester
Time: 6:30pm - 7:45pm
Location: 262 Willard Building
Documentary and film producer Roland Ballester will present the free public session as part of his multi-day campus visit (Sept. 9-12) made possible with support from the Hearst Visiting Professional Fund. Ballester is the executive producer and co-creator of "Merpeople" a four-part Netflix docu-series. He also produced the documentary “Halston,” a CNN Film on Amazon Prime. He's the former president of HomieShop, an animated character licensing company.

"Family Media Moments: How Parents and Children Navigate Identity"
Marie-Louise Mares
Lecture Series: Pockrass Memorial Lecture
Time: 1:30pm - 2:45pm
Location: 121 Sparks Building
The annual Pockrass Memorial Lecture will focus on how co-viewing and discussion can be used by parents to reinforce and support shared family identities, and help children express their emerging ideas on those topics and more. Marie-Louise Mares, a professor at the University of Wisconsin, will present the free public lecture.

Photography Panel Discussion
Rebecca Droke, Sebastian Foltz and Scott Goldsmith
Time: 7:15pm - 8:30pm
Location: Kern Auditorium (112 Kern Building)
A panel discussion about covering major news events with Rebecca Droke of AFP New Agency, Sebastian Foltz of the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ette and Scott Goldsmith of Politico, who all covered the attempted assassination of former president Donald Trump in Butler, Pennsylvania, earlier this year. The event is free and open to the public.
